1、查看防火墙默认状态:
firewall-cmd --state
运行状态:running ,停止状态:not running
2、检查防火墙状态:
systemctl list-unit-files|grep firewalld.service
3、开启防火墙
systemctl start firewalld.service
4、添加开放的端口
firewall-cmd --zone=public --add-port=8080/tcp --permanent
(永久的添加该端口。去掉--permanent则表示临时。)
5、重新加载
firewall-cmd --reload
6、查看开放端口
firewall-cmd --list-ports
7、其他命令
#启动一个服务 systemctl start firewalld.service #关闭一个服务 systemctl stop firewalld.service #将防火墙服务设置为开机自启动 systemctl enable firewalld.service #关闭开机自动启动 systemctl disable firewalld.service #查看端口 firewall-cmd --zone= public --query-port=80/tcp #删除端口 firewall-cmd --zone= public --remove-port=80/tcp --permanent
参考:https://blog.csdn.net/Rebs_Hugo/article/details/85042602?utm_medium=distribute.pc_relevant_t0.none-task-blog-BlogCommendFromMachineLearnPai2-1.control&depth_1-utm_source=distribute.pc_relevant_t0.none-task-blog-BlogCommendFromMachineLearnPai2-1.control